BRC are working closely with a housing organisation seeking an Income Officer to join their Housing Services team.
This role involves supporting residents to sustain their tenancies through effective income collection, arrears prevention and tenancy support, whilst delivering a customer-focused and proactive housing management service.
Duties:
Monitor customer accounts and proactively manage rent arrears.
Communicate with residents regarding rent, service charges and other housing-related debts.
Negotiate affordable repayment plans and support sustainable payment arrangements.
Provide advice and signpost customers to relevant support agencies and welfare services.
Work collaboratively with internal teams and external agencies to resolve income-related issues.
Attend partnership meetings, court hearings and manage legal action processes where required.
Prepare court documentation and support eviction processes as a last resort.
Maintain accurate records and update housing management systems.
Analyse trends and contribute to service improvements and KPI performance.
Ensure compliance with relevant housing legislation, policies and procedures. Requirements:
